How much gel Benadryl can I give my dog?

Benadryl dosage for dogs. According to the Merck Veterinary Manual, the safe dosage is 2-4 milligrams of medication per kilogram of weight, or 0.9 to 1.8 milligrams per pound. This amount can be administered two to three times daily, depending on your dog’s symptoms.

What kind of Benadryl can I give my dog?

Most diphenhydramine (Benadryl) tablets are 25 mg, which would be the appropriate size for a 25-pound dog. Smaller dogs will require you to cut or divide these 25-mg pills. In this case, children’s Benadryl in the chewable tablets may be a good option.

How much Benadryl can I give my dog chart?

Therefore, a simple and practical dose is 1 mg of Benadryl per pound of your dog’s weight, given 2-3 times a day. For example, a 10-pound dog might receive a 10 mg dose in the morning, afternoon, and evening. Most diphenhydramine (Benadryl) tablets are 25 mg, which would be the appropriate size for a 25-pound dog.

How much children’s liquid Benadryl can a dog take?

You should give 50 mg of Benadryl to a 50 lb dog, either as two 25 mg tablets, four 12.5 mg chewable tablets, or 20 ml of a Benadryl liquid form (12.5 mg/5 ml).

What can you not give a dog Benadryl?

Children’s liquid Benadryl can be used for small dogs using the same dosage. Avoid the adult formula of liquid Benadryl, as this often contains alcohol, which is toxic to dogs. As with any flavored human medication, always check the inactive ingredients for xylitol, a sweetener that is extremely toxic to dogs.

Can you give over the counter Benadryl to dogs?

Antihistamines. Diphenhydramine (Benadrylxae), cetirizine (Zyrtecxae), and loratadine (Claritinxae) are commonly used antihistamines that relieve allergy symptoms or counteract allergic reactions. Antihistamines are usually safe but can make some dogs drowsy and others hyperactive.
